Humanism, which developed as a reaction to the behaviorism and psychodynamic schools of psychology, emphasized that each person is inherently good and motivated to be a healthy functioning individual.
Humanism psychology deeply studies the human behavior and their inner feelings that sometimes remain hidden. It is defined how each human being characterizes human virtues. Some of its core values includes education, a sense of self beliefs, and firm belief in the human nature and behaviors.
The humanism psychology strongly holds true that each individual is unique in their own way and holds a certain individuality in this huge world. Some person may include honesty as the basic human character while the other may not.

The halo effect is the tendency to believe that physically attractive people have a host of other positive qualities, such as a high level of intelligence or a good personality. When asked to guess what the halo effect is before learning about it, many mistakenly assume that the reverse is true (that attractive people are seen as less smart or less kind). Once they learn about the effect, however, many say that it is no surprise and that they knew it all along. This reflects
Answer:
the hindsight bias.
Explanation:
From the question we are informed about The halo effect which is the tendency to believe that physically attractive people have a host of other positive qualities, such as a high level of intelligence or a good personality. When asked to guess what the halo effect is before learning about it, many mistakenly assume that the reverse is true (that attractive people are seen as less smart or less kind). Once they learn about the effect, however, many say that it is no surprise and that they knew it all along. In this case, This reflects the hindsight bias.
Halo effect can be regarded as tendency of individual to have positive impressions about a person or company as well as brand or product as regards a particular area so that this can positively influence one's opinion and feelings as regards areas. It is a term that define phenomenon in which particular evaluators could be influenced as a result of their previous judgments of performance as well as personality
Hindsight bias on other hand can be regarded as a psychological phenomenon which gives room to people to be able to convince themselves after the occurrence of an event which was been accurately predicted by them before it happened. And this usually give people conclusion that it is possible to predict other events accurately.

A flashing yellow light means "proceed with caution." It is typically used at intersections or pedestrian crossings to indicate that drivers should slow down and be prepared to stop if necessary.
But can proceed through the intersection if it is safe to do so. It is important to approach flashing yellow lights with caution and be aware of any pedestrians or other vehicles in the area.
What is pedestrian crossing?
A pedestrian crossing, also known as a crosswalk, is a designated area on a road or street that is intended for pedestrians to cross safely. It is marked with white or yellow stripes and sometimes accompanied by traffic lights, road signs or other markings to indicate to drivers that they must yield to pedestrians who are crossing.
Pedestrian crossings can be found at intersections, mid-block locations, or near public transportation stops. They are an important safety measure for pedestrians and help to reduce the risk of accidents involving pedestrians and vehicles. Pedestrians should always use designated pedestrian crossings when available and follow traffic signals and signs to ensure their safety when crossing the street.

The debate over the issue of mascots depicting American Indian figures involves contrasting beliefs, with some arguing that such mascots honor and celebrate Native American culture while others assert that they perpetuate harmful stereotypes and cultural appropriation.
The debate surrounding mascots depicting American Indian figures encompasses contrasting beliefs. One perspective argues that these mascots are a form of honor and celebration of Native American culture, portraying them as symbols of bravery, strength, and tradition. Proponents of this view contend that these mascots serve as a source of pride and identity for both Native and non-Native individuals, fostering a sense of unity and promoting cultural awareness.
On the other hand, critics argue that these mascots perpetuate harmful stereotypes and cultural appropriation. They assert that using Native American figures as mascots reduces their rich and diverse cultures to caricatures, reinforcing inaccurate portrayals and reinforcing the notion of Native peoples as "others" or as objects of entertainment. These critics argue that such mascots can contribute to the marginalization and discrimination faced by Native communities.
A sociologist of physical activity would be more likely to advance the argument that mascots depicting American Indian figures perpetuate harmful stereotypes and cultural appropriation. Sociologists in this field study the sociocultural aspects of physical activity, including the impact of representations, symbols, and practices on marginalized groups. They would analyze the broader sociocultural implications of such mascots, considering how they contribute to the perpetuation of stereotypes and cultural appropriation. This perspective aligns with the sociologist's focus on understanding and addressing social inequalities and injustices within physical activity contexts.

You are making cupcakes for your sister's birthday and read on the recipe that you need to add 2 cups of flour, 1 teaspoon of baking soda, and 1/2 teaspoon of salt. Which memory system requires you to rehearse this information between when you read the recipe and then get the ingredients added to the mixing bowl in order to maintain the information in this memory system and to prevent forgetting
The memory system that requires you to rehearse the information between when you read the recipe and then get the ingredients added to the mixing bowl in order to maintain the information in this memory system and to prevent forgetting is the Working Memory System (WMS)
Working Memory System Working memory refers to the system in our brain that is responsible for temporary storage and manipulation of information that is necessary to perform a task. It is also known as the Short-term Memory or Working Memory System.
Working memory involves the ability to hold information in mind for brief periods of time while also processing or manipulating that information. This memory system is essential for problem-solving, decision making, and reasoning. It helps to keep information active and accessible in our minds for short periods so that we can use it to guide our thinking and behavior.
In the given scenario, when you read the recipe, the information is first encoded into the sensory memory system and then transferred to the Working Memory System. You will need to maintain this information in your WMS by rehearsing it (repeating the information to yourself) so that it does not get lost or forgotten. Once you get the ingredients, you will be able to retrieve the information from the WMS and use it to add the right amount of flour, baking soda, and salt to the mixing bowl.
In summary, the Working Memory System (WMS) requires you to rehearse the information between when you read the recipe and then get the ingredients added to the mixing bowl in order to maintain the information in this memory system and to prevent forgetting.
